How Our Wall Water Damage Repair Service Actually Works
At our company, we understand the importance of a proper process with wall water damage repair. That’s why we’ve developed a step-by-step approach to ensure that every job is done right. Here’s what you can expect:
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and identify the source of the leak.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and pinpoint the problem area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and ensuring that our repairs are accurate and effective. Our technicians will take precise measurements and document everything for future reference.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al
Next, our team will deploy indust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your home.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to reduce disruption and prevent secondary damage.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to remove water from hard-to-reach areas, such as behind walls and under flooring.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is removed,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your home. We’ll target affected areas, including walls, ceilings, and floors, to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ment. Our technicians will use moisture meters to monitor the drying process and adjust their techniques as needed.
Step 4: Repair and Replacement
With the drying process complete, our team will repair or replace damaged structural elements, including drywall, flooring, and roofing. Our technicians will work efficiently to restore your home to its original condition, using only the highest-quality materials and techniques.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Clean-up
Once the repairs are compl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that everything is in working order. We’ll clean up any debris, dispose of damaged materials, and provide you with a comprehensive report detailing the work we’ve done. Our technicians will also educate you on how to prevent future water damage and provide maintenance tips to keep your home safe and secure.

Wall Water Damage Repair Cost in Picnic Point, WA
The cost of wall water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in Picnic Point, WA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water damage.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the amount of moisture present. |
| Repair and Replacement |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ials required for repair. |
| Final Inspection and Clean-up | $500 – $1,000 | The complexity of the repair and the amount of debris present. |
